The image displays a user interface (UI) for a security management section, labeled "Security at a glance." This UI is designed to provide an overview of the security status and health of a device. Here are its key features and their functions:
UI Labels and Features:
-
Left Navigation Pane:
- Home: A link to the main dashboard of the security application.
- Virus & threat protection: Directs the user to options for virus scanning and threat management.
- Account protection: Allows users to manage their account security settings.
- Firewall & network protection: Provides access to firewall settings and network security options.
- App & browser control: Controls app and browser security settings.
- Device security: Offers options to manage hardware security features.
- Device performance & health: Monitors and reports on the device's performance and health metrics.
- Family options: Manages settings for family accounts and device usage.
-
Main Content Area:
- Security Alerts: Warning icons (yellow triangles with exclamation marks) indicate areas needing attention, such as:
- Virus & threat protection: Suggests setting up OneDrive for recovery options.
- App & browser control: Notifies that app blocking is turned off, potentially leaving the device vulnerable.
- Status Indicators: Green check marks indicate no action is needed, showing the current status of features like account protection and device performance.
- Action Buttons: These include:
- Set up OneDrive: A call-to-action button for configuring OneDrive.
- Turn on: A button to activate app and browser control settings.
- Dismiss: Allows users to ignore specific notifications.
- Security Alerts: Warning icons (yellow triangles with exclamation marks) indicate areas needing attention, such as:
Form:
The design is clear and organized, featuring a sidebar for navigation and distinct boxes for each area of focus in the main content area. Colors (red for alerts, green for okay status) are used effectively to draw attention and indicate action requirements. Overall, the UI aims for both functionality and ease of navigation, enabling users to quickly assess their device security and take necessary actions.
